The National Social Security Administration (ANSES) published the payment schedule for this Wednesday, April 23, 2025. The dates are organized according to the last digit of each beneficiary's ID.
Today, retirees, pensioners, AUH, AUE holders, and also those receiving family allowances and the unemployment benefit will be paid. The complete details include each group with their respective document termination.

Pensions and retirements not exceeding $285,820.63
Beneficiaries with documents ending in 9 receive their corresponding payment today.
This line reaches those with minimum earnings, without additional family charges.

Universal Child Allowance (AUH) and Food Card
AUH holders with ID ending in 8 are paid this Wednesday, April 23.
The deposit automatically includes the amount of the Food Card if applicable.

Universal Pregnancy Allowance (AUE)
Beneficiaries with documents ending in 7 access the AUE payment today.
This benefit is intended for pregnant individuals without social security or registered income.

Family allowances for Non-Contributory Pensions (PNC)
Today, the payment remains active for all ID terminations.
This group can collect until May 12 inclusive, without needing to attend on the same day.

Single payment allowances: marriage, adoption, and birth
The payment is also valid for all document terminations.
People who completed the process can collect until May 12.

Unemployment Benefit: who gets paid today
This Wednesday, April 23, holders with ID ending in 0 and 1 are paid.
The benefit is intended for individuals dismissed without just cause and in a formal situation at the time of dismissal.
